Stoicism, Kindness, and Small Gestures

Earlier this week, one of our dogs made the day - if only for a brief moment - of a young man who seemed quite down.  Amica is friendly with strangers by temperament, particularly so when she has a ball in her mouth, so when she saw a young man in an X-man t-shirt approaching sadly from the apartment building across the street, she greeted him as soon as he was close.  Tail wagging, she went right for him, and shoved her ball into his leg.  He reached out tentatively to pet her...
